1Adjust rack to top position (top and middle positions for 4 servings) and preheat oven to 450 degrees. Wash and dry produce. Peel and mince or grate garlic . Zest and thinly slice mandarin orange and lemon (reserve citrus ends for squeezing in Steps 3 and 5). Pick and roughly chop fronds from dill . Trim and discard woody bottom ends from asparagus .garlic: 4 clove, mandarin orange: 2 unit, lemon: 2 unit, dill: ½ oz, asparagus: 12 oz -
2Heat a drizzle of cooking oil in a small pot over medium-high heat. Add garlic and half the turmeric (all for 4 servings); cook, stirring occasionally, until fragrant, ⏱️ 30 seconds to ⏱️ 60 seconds . Stir in white rice , veggie stock concentrate , water (1½ cups for 4), and a pinch of salt . Bring to a boil, then cover and reduce heat to low. Cook, covered, until rice is tender, ⏱️ 15 minutes to ⏱️ 18 minutes . Keep covered off heat until ready to serve.cooking oil: 1 tbsp, turmeric: 1 tsp, white rice: 1 c, veggie stock concentrate: 2 unit, water: ¾ cup, salt -
3While rice cooks, pat steelhead trout dry with paper towels . Place, skin sides down, on one side of an oiled baking sheet (arrange across entire sheet for 4 servings). Sprinkle trout with orange zest and half the dill; season with salt and pepper . Top with a squeeze of juice from orange ends. Shingle orange and lemon slices over trout. (TIP: You might not use all the citrus slices; reserve for another use.) Drizzle with olive oil .steelhead trout: 20 oz, paper towels, salt, pepper, olive oil: 1 tsp -
4Place asparagus on opposite side of sheet from trout; toss with a drizzle of oil, salt, and pepper. (For 4 servings, spread out across a second baking sheet.) Roast trout and asparagus on top rack until trout is opaque and cooked through and asparagus is tender and lightly browned, ⏱️ 10 minutes to ⏱️ 12 minutes . (For 4, roast trout on top rack and asparagus on middle rack.) -
5In a small bowl , combine crème fraîche , a pinch of dill, and juice from lemon ends to taste. Add water at a time until mixture reaches a drizzling consistency. Season with salt and pepper to taste.crème fraîche: 4 tbsp, water: 1 tsp, salt, pepper -
6Divide rice between shallow bowl s. Top with trout and asparagus. Garnish asparagus with lemon zest. Serve with dill crème fraîche on the side for drizzling. TIP: Remove citrus slices before topping trout with dill crème fraîche. **Trout is fully cooked when internal temperature reaches 145 degrees F.**
